Another suggestion - try Kamo, a Japanese variety. It was the best for me when not using the plastic or row covers. I've probably tried to grow about 50 different eggplants! It's tolerant of moderate temps and quite early and continuously productive. Seed may be a bit difficult to find, but Kitazawa supplies them here in the US, as well as a couple others. These are also one of the best tasting eggplants I've grown.
